#footer{margin-top:5px;background-color:#fff;color:#000;width:100%}#footer.fixed{position:fixed;bottom:0}#footer .signup-email{border:1px solid #ddd;background-color:transparent;color:#000}#footer a{color:#000}#footer a .fa:not(.fa-inverse){color:#3d3935}.footer-bar{margin:5px 0 0;padding:3px 0;border-top:1px dotted #333;border-bottom:1px dotted #333;height:38px}.footer-end{padding-top:5px;padding-bottom:15px}.footer-end td{font-size:10px}.social-media-menu{display:inline-block;margin-top:2px}.social-media-menu li{display:inline-block;margin:0 5px;float:left}.social-media-menu li i{color:#000}.footer-navigation{display:inline-block;float:right;margin:5px 0}.footer-navigation li{display:inline-block;padding:0 10px;float:left}.footer-navigation li a{font-size:11px;text-transform:uppercase}.footer-navigation li:not(:last-child){border-right:1px solid #666}.footer-map .itemCategory tr{line-height:18px}.footer-map .itemCategory tr td{vertical-align:middle}@media (max-width:991px){#footer.at-padding{padding-bottom:48px}}